Areas to focus on in planning

  1. Defining your target audience:
    Before diving into the intricacies of social media campaigns, it’s essential to define your target audience. Start by identifying the demographic characteristics of your ideal customers, such as age, gender, location, and income level. Additionally, consider psychographic factors like interests, values, attitudes, and lifestyle choices. This comprehensive understanding will allow you to craft content that aligns with their preferences, ensuring higher engagement and conversion rates.
  2. Conducting Audience Research:
    To effectively reach and engage your target audience, conducting thorough audience research is paramount. Utilize various research methods, such as surveys, interviews, and analytics tools, to gather insights into their behaviors, interests, and pain points. Explore online platforms, forums, and social media groups where your audience interacts to gain valuable information.

    Additionally, leverage social listening tools to monitor conversations and gather feedback about your brand and industry. By actively listening to your audience’s sentiments, you can identify trends, preferences, and areas for improvement, allowing you to adapt your social media strategy accordingly.
  3. Utilizing Demographics, Psychographics, and Social Listening:
    Demographics and psychographics play a vital role in tailoring your social media campaigns. Demographic information provides a foundation for understanding your audience’s basic characteristics, enabling you to create targeted content. Psychographics, on the other hand, delve deeper into their motivations, preferences, and values, allowing you to develop a more nuanced approach.

    Social listening is another valuable tool for understanding your target audience. By monitoring conversations, mentions, and hashtags related to your brand and industry, you can gain real-time insights into what your audience is discussing, their pain points, and the content they find most engaging. This information can inform your content creation, ensuring that you deliver timely and relevant content that resonates with your audience.
